Key Factors to Consider When Choosing a Muay Thai School
Alright, so you're ready to dive into the world of Muay Thai. Awesome! But before you sign up for the first gym you find, let's talk about what makes a great Muay Thai school and how to choose the right one for you. This is very important when looking for the best Muay Thai school in London. The first thing to consider is the instructor's experience and qualifications. Look for instructors who have a solid background in Muay Thai, ideally with experience competing or coaching. Check out their credentials, like certifications and affiliations. Do they have a proven track record of helping students achieve their goals? A good instructor will be able to teach you proper technique, provide personalized feedback, and create a safe and supportive learning environment. The best Muay Thai school in London must have qualified instructors.
Next up, the training environment. Is the gym clean, well-maintained, and equipped with the necessary gear? Do they have heavy bags, pads, and a good training space? The atmosphere is super important, too. Is it welcoming and friendly? Do you feel comfortable asking questions and interacting with other students? A positive and supportive environment can make a huge difference in your learning experience. Then there's the curriculum. Does the gym offer a structured program that covers all the essential aspects of Muay Thai, like punches, kicks, knees, elbows, clinching, and sparring? Do they have classes for different skill levels, so you can progress at your own pace? Are there opportunities for sparring and competition if you're interested? Check the class schedule to ensure it fits your availability. Does the gym offer classes at times that work for you? Do they have options for beginners, intermediate, and advanced students? Does the gym cater to your fitness goals? Do they focus on fitness, competition, or self-defense? Consider the location and accessibility. Is the gym conveniently located, with easy access to public transportation or parking? Does it fit into your daily routine? Price is also a factor. Compare the membership fees, class packages, and any additional costs. Does the gym offer a free trial or introductory offer? But remember, the cheapest option isn't always the best. Tips for Your First Muay Thai Class
So, you've chosen a gym and you're ready to step onto the mats. Awesome! Here are some tips to help you get the most out of your first Muay Thai class and make a good impression. Before the class, make sure you do some research. This will prepare you for the class and help you feel more comfortable. This is a very important step when selecting the best Muay Thai school in London. Wear comfortable workout clothes that allow you to move freely. You'll be doing a lot of kicking, punching, and moving around, so make sure your gear doesn't restrict your movements. Bring a water bottle to stay hydrated, and a towel to wipe off the sweat. Arrive early to familiarize yourself with the gym and warm up before the class starts. The instructor will likely lead a warm-up, but it's always a good idea to get your body moving before the workout begins. Listen carefully to the instructor's instructions and ask questions if you're unsure about anything. Don't be afraid to ask for help, and be patient with yourself. Muay Thai takes time and practice to master. Focus on your technique. Proper technique is more important than power. Don't worry about hitting hard; focus on the fundamentals. Be respectful of your training partners and the instructor. Muay Thai is a martial art, and respect is a core value. Most importantly, have fun! Muay Thai is a challenging but rewarding sport. Embrace the process and enjoy the journey.
